What will I study?
The Business Studies course is modular. To gain an AS qualification in Business Studies, students study:
- Developing New Business Ideas
- Managing the Business
- International Business
- Making Business Decisions
What will I achieve?
Having studied Business Studies at this level you can go into the workplace with a better understanding of how any business operates. This course can lead on to Higher Education courses where students can specialise in particular areas such as Retail Management, Marketing, Human Resource Management, Industrial Relations and International Business.
How is the course assessed?
All units are assessed by modular examinations. The question papers vary in their make-up, using multiple-choice, pre-issued or unseen case studies and data-response material.
What else will I do?
Students will have an opportunity to take part in the management of the Pendleton College shop. Every year there is a trip to a European financial centre (London, Frankfurt or Brussels). Students will also get the opportunity to take part in share trading games, business challenges at local universities, the Young Business Writer of the Year competition and Young Enterprise.
